Fort Ann Volunteer Fire Co Inc
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 189,864 | 144,502 | 45,362 | 29.4 | 0% |
| 2013 | 186,541 | 146,724 | 39,817 | 32.2 | 0% |
| 2014 | 205,763 | 151,886 | 53,877 | 35.4 | 0% |
| 2015 | 171,299 | 162,901 | 8,398 | 33.6 | 0% |
| 2016 | 243,117 | 142,189 | 100,928 | 47.0 | 0% |
| 2017 | 232,571 | 178,166 | 54,405 | 43.2 | 0% |
| 2018 | 230,550 | 223,820 | 6,730 | 34.8 | 0% |
| 2019 | 244,448 | 226,741 | 17,707 | 35.3 | 0% |
| 2020 | 231,815 | 257,128 | −25,313 | 29.9 | 0% |
| 2021 | 223,346 | 164,145 | 59,201 | 51.2 | 0% |
| 2022 | 242,174 | 184,388 | 57,786 | 49.3 | 0% |
| 2023 | 353,926 | 226,159 | 127,767 | 47.0 | 0%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$127,767 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 47 months of spending, up from 29.4 in 2012. Staff pay was 0%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
